Jim Kroner from PNC will be discussing the programs that PNC utilized.

Jim Kroner is the Central Territory Engineering Manager for PNC that contains more than 1,000
PNC properties and provides engineering review and commissioning of all new construction and
commercial interior projects for the region. Jim was responsible for developing a commissioning
process for PNC’s Green Branch Prototype and has commissioned more than 50 green branches
for PNC, each achieving LEED Silver or greater. Jim’s commissioning process improvements have
led to increased standardization, improved performance, and higher employee satisfaction than
previous legacy branches as documented by a recent post occupancy evaluation study. In addition
to PNC’s Green Branch program, Jim also oversees the development of large office and
mixed use projects, including the newly completed 3 PNC Tower in Pittsburgh, a LEED Silver
Core & Shell project, and PNC Place in Washington DC, that is seeking a LEED Platinum Core &
Shell and Commercial Interiors project.
